
Extreme heat was linked to a wider range of acute-care diagnoses than heat illness alone

Brief summary
A Chicago multicenter study linked extreme heat with increased acute-care visits across fluid-balance, renal, dermatologic, neurologic, behavioral, vascular, and injury diagnoses—not only explicitly coded heat illness.
What NurseJet pulled from the source
Researchers analyzed 916,904 emergency and urgent-care visits among 372,140 adults across four health systems from 2011 through 2023. Their two-stage heat-wide analysis retained 33 clinically reportable diagnoses with elevated cumulative odds over the day of exposure through three days later.
Why this matters for nurses
Emergency nurses may encounter heat-related morbidity as dehydration, kidney dysfunction, neurologic worsening, skin injury, falls, or other presentations rather than a heat-illness label. Broader heat-exposure screening can add context to assessment while standard diagnostic evaluation continues.
Bedside takeaway
Ask about recent heat exposure across a broad range of acute presentations while continuing the standard diagnostic workup.
How This Applies in Practice
Use this when: Assessing an adult with a new acute complaint during an extreme-heat event or within the following several days.
On your shift
- Ask about time outdoors, indoor cooling access, fluid intake and losses, medications, mobility, and when symptoms began relative to the heat.
- Assess temperature, mental status, circulation, volume status, skin findings, and the presenting complaint without anchoring on a heat diagnosis.
- Escalate severe hyperthermia, altered mentation, hemodynamic instability, major electrolyte or renal abnormalities, or significant injury promptly.
Key takeaways
- The study analyzed 916,904 acute-care visits among 372,140 adults across four Chicago health systems.
- Thirty-three clinically reportable diagnoses remained associated with extreme heat after the two-stage analysis.
- Associated categories included fluid-balance and renal disorders, dermatologic and pressure-related conditions, multiple sclerosis, and several injuries and external causes.
- The observed associations covered the day of heat exposure through the following three days and do not by themselves prove heat caused each diagnosis.
Practice implications
- During and after extreme heat, ask about exposure, cooling access, hydration, medications, mobility, and symptom timing. Pair temperature and volume-status assessment with the presenting complaint, and escalate instability, altered mentation, severe hyperthermia, or organ dysfunction immediately.
Limitations & cautions
- This observational study used diagnosis codes and data from four Chicago health systems, so coding, local climate, and population differences limit generalizability. Associations cannot establish causation, and the abstract does not provide effect estimates for each retained diagnosis.
